Gore-Tex works by preventing external water from entering while allowing internal moisture vapor (sweat) to escape. If your feet stay dry during rain or while walking through wet conditions, the membrane is functioning.
The main difference is the ankle coverage. The low-cut design offers more freedom of movement for the ankle, while a mid-height boot provides more support and protection against debris and twists.
